Are you a proactive and technically skilled IT professional looking to take the next step in your career? We're seeking a Systems Administrator to join our client's team and play a key role in supporting and enhancing their technology environment.

As a Systems Administrator, you will provide 1st and 2nd line support to users across the organisation while also helping to maintain and develop the core server infrastructure. This is an exciting opportunity to work with modern technologies, support a broad user base, and contribute to critical business systems.

Key Responsibilities

  • Install, configure and maintain Microsoft Windows Server (2012 R2-2025) environments.
  • Support and maintain Windows 11 desktop environments.
  • Deliver 1st and 2nd line IT support via the IT Service Desk.
  • Support users across physical and virtualised environments (VMWare).
  • Configure and install a range of hardware and software.
  • Ensure seamless operation of communication systems and resolve incidents promptly.
  • Administer accounts and permissions within Active Directory, Exchange, and file systems.
  • Provide remote support and travel between sites when required.
  • Support existing enterprise messaging (Microsoft Exchange) and unified communications systems (Mitel).
  • Carry out additional tasks based on departmental and business needs.

The ideal candidate:

  • Has experience supporting Microsoft server and desktop technologies.
  • Thrives in a hands on technical role with lots of variety.
  • Communicates clearly and confidently with colleagues at all levels.
  • Is organised, proactive, and committed to delivering excellent service.
  • Is flexible and willing to travel or provide out of hours support when required.
